Calorimeter (All Cells) N ----- The number of cells above a threshold. Exchange 15-Apr-2003: Question (HTD): What is the threshold? Comment (LD): ~1800/55k = 3% occupancy and that seems low. Answer (HM): Reco's default threshold. There is some calibration. We don't use the database. It's after hot-cell-killing (NADA). pT Sum ------ Scaler sum of pT from all cells. E Sum ----- Scaler sum of E of all cells. IETA ----- Eta of all cells in 1/10th eta units. Exchange 15-Apr-2003: Question (HTD): Why the horns at |eta| ~ 3.5? Answer (LD): There is alot of physics activity (low Et jets) at large eta, close to the beampipe. IPHI ----- Phi of all cells in pi/10 units. Exchange 15-Apr-2003: Question (HTD): Why is every other bin 40% taller? Answer (LD): I could be the binning (there are exact 64 iphi, from 1 to 64), but the effect is most probably due to the inclusion of the very forward region: for ieta>32, the cells are ~0.2 in phi so only the even iphi cell exist. ILYR ----- ILayer. The EM layers are: 1 - EM1; 2 - EM2; 3 to 6 - EM3; 7 - EM4. The transition layers are: 8 CCMG (massless gap); 9 - ICD; 10 - ECMG. The fine hadronic layers are: 11 - FH1; 12 - FH2; 13 - FH3; 14 - FH4 (EC only). The coarse hadronic layers are: 15 - CH1; 16 - CH2 (exists only for 9 .le. |ieta| .le. 15); 17 - CH3 (exists only for 9 .le. |ieta| .le. 15). Cell E(IPHI vs IETA) -------------------- A 2D-histo of cells over threshold. We are looking for hot cells in this plot. ESUM vs IETA ------------ The energy summed over ieta ring per event. ESUM vs ILYR ------------ The energy summed over ilayer detector per event.
